BERLIN- The Berlin Little League major league division
All-Star team came up with a couple of big wins this week to advance in the
District 8 playoffs.
Last Sunday, the Berlin Little League major league team
beat Pocomoke, 10-1, behind winning pitcher Austin Dundore. Sean Colgan had a
triple and single and scored three runs, while Gus Esham and Dundore each drove
in runs. Zach Adams contributed in the win over Pocomoke with a single and
triple.
Tuesday, Berlin followed up the big win over Pocomoke with a 16-0 shellacking
of Princess Anne. Ryan Bennett was the winning pitcher and also hit a two-run
homer. Sean Colgan hit a three-run homer, while Conner Woodland went 3-3 at the
plate and Dundore had two hits including a single and a double.
